div.context_menu
{
	display: none;
	position: fixed;
	opacity: 0.9;
	z-index: 2000;
}

div.context_menu_option:hover div.context_menu
{
	display: block;
}

div.context_menu a
{
	display: block;
	text-decoration: none;
	padding: 3px;
	white-space: nowrap;
	font-size: 10pt;
}

div.context_menu a:hover
{
	cursor: pointer;
}

div.context_menu_expand_indicator
{
	float: right;
	font: 8pt arial;
	display: inline;
}

div.context_menu_separator
{
	height: 1px;
	min-height: 1px;
}

div.context_menu_template
{
	display: none;
}

div.context_menu_title
{
	padding: 3px;
}

#group_name_menu
{
	position: fixed;
	display: none;
	padding: 5px;
}

#group_name_menu form
{
	margin: 0px;
	padding: 0px;
}

#group_name_menu input
{
	border: none;
}

div.context_menu
{
	background-color: #a0a0a0;
}

div.context_menu_option:hover
{
	background-color: #707070;
}

div.context_menu a
{
	color: black;
}

div.context_menu_expand_indicator
{
	color: white;
}

div.context_menu_title
{
	background-color: #606080;
	border-bottom: 1px solid #404060;
	color: white;
}

div.context_menu_separator
{
	background-color: #c0c0c0;
}